Jim Rohn 1930 - 2009
Jim
Rohn believed more in what each member of his audience could accomplish
than they believed of themselves. He has been described
as a
philosopher, motivator and entrepreneur. His ability to help
people dig
deep within themselves, discover their own potential
through personal
development, and unleash their success has
helped millions around the
globe step closer to their dreams.
Jim
was able to show people how to tap into their personal potential
and
overcome the negative thoughts and actions that hold most of us back.
His life was devoted to studying the fundamentals of human behavior and
personal motivation that affect professional performance. Jim had a way
of breaking down everyday life to simple thoughts and phrases that have
stood the test of time.
Jim
is most well known for his lectures to the direct selling industry. One
of his most popular audiences was that of Herbalife independent
distributors. After meeting Herbalife founder Mark Hughes in the early
1980s, Jim began to teach, motivate and further the lives of
thousands
of distributors around the world each year. With his soft
but direct
voice and simple examples, such as the four seasons,
Jim showed
distributors around the globe how they too could find success and move
beyond their self-imposed limits. He was one of those rare humans who
knew how to touch people and more importantly, make them look inside to
find life-changing answers.
Jim
has helped to motivate and train an entire generation of personal
development trainers as well as hundreds of executives. Over a
career
spanning four decades, he addressed more than 6,000
audiences and
authored more than 25 books, audio and video
programs.

Our History
For
more than 30 years, Herbalife has built upon the vision of its Founder
and First Distributor Mark
Hughes (1956–2000) to bring good nutrition
and an unrivaled business opportunity to people around the
world.
1980 - 1989
| 1989
Herbalife® opens in Mexico, Spain and Israel.
Herbalife trainings evolve, featurings on-stage appearances by President's Team members.
| |
| 1988
Herbalife opens in New Zealand.
Herbalife Diet Disc launches.
| |
| 1987
Herbalife broadcasts live to Australia with simultaneous interpretation in two languages.
Mark Hughes shares his passion about Herbalife during a satellite broadcast shown to millions.
| |
| 1986
Herbalife goes public, trading on the NASDAQ exchange.
Jim Rohn, internationally noted business philosopher and motivational speaker, teams up with Herbalife.
1st flavored Formula 1 is introduced in Chicago, IL.
| |
| 1985
Mark Hughes testifies before congress.
Approximately 3,000 Herbalife supporters rally in Washington, D.C., during Senate hearings on weight-loss products.
Herbalife's Medical Advisory Board is established.
Herbalife celebrates its 5th Anniversary.
Mark makes a guest appearance on the Merv Griffin show and talks about Herbalife.
Xtra-Cal® launches.
| |
| 1984
Herbalife opens its 1st European country, the United Kingdom.
81 Distributors from around the world attend the first international Corporate School in Toronto, Canada.
Herbalife broadcasts 1st satellite program over its own network (HCN), and airs 1st infomercial, introducing Kindermins®
Schizandra Plus launches. Herbalife Moves its headquarters to 9800 S. La Cienega Blvd., Inglewood, CA
| |
| 1983
Herbalife opens in Australia
The Herbalife Journal becomes a monthly publication received by all Distributors.
Launch of Herbalifeline®.
| |
| 1982
Herbalife opens in Canada.
Herbalife's first computer system is acquired.
| |
| 1981
The first President's Workshop is held in January, led by Mark.
Herbalife® skincare and hair products launch.
Herbalife headquarters and warehouse at 5741 Buckingham Heights Parkway, Culver City, CA
| |
| 1980
Mark Hughes launches Herbalife in Los Angeles, CA, in February 1980, and begins rewriting
network marketing history.
Mark sells the original program out of the trunk of his car.
The original Formula 1, Formula 2 and N.R.G. launch.
1990-1999
1999
Herbalife opens in Jamaica, Iceland, India and Slovak Republic.
Mark Hughes appears on the cover of Network Marketing magazine (U.S.).
Launch of Colour cosmetics line.
| |
| 1998
Herbalife opens in Indonesia, Lesotho, Botswana, Namibia, Turkey and Swaziland.
Chairman's Class happens in Palm Springs, CA, with guest speakers
Kareem Abdul-Jabbar and former U.S. President Gerald Ford.
Mark Hughes opens an orphanage in Rio de Janeiro, Brazil, and names it Casa Herbalife.
Launch of Ocular Defense Formula.
| |
| 1997
Herbalife opens in Chile and Thailand.
Mark undertakes an extensive world tour, holding meetings in Holland, Japan, Brazil and the U.S.
Geri Cvitanovich, 1st Founder's Circle member, is designated.
Mark Hughes receives the "Greater Los Angeles Entrepreneur of the Year Award."
Launch of Dinokids.
| |
| 1996
Herbalife opens in Greece and Korea.
New communications systems launch: Herbalife.com, TouchFon, voice and fax messaging systems.
Herbalife moves into its Executive Offices to 1800 Century Park East, Century City, CA.
| |
| 1995
Herbalife opens in Russia, Taiwan, Austria, Switzerland, Brazil, South Africa, Finland and Norway.
Dermajetics® skincare line launches.
HBN launches in the United States and Europe.
| |
| 1994
Herbalife opens in Venezuela, Argentina, Dominican Republic, Belgium, Poland, Denmark, Sweden and the Philippines.
The global charitable organization, Herbalife Family Foundation (HFF), is founded by Mark Hughes.
| |
| 1993
Herbalife opens in the Netherlands.
Geri Cvitanovich (U.S.) and Carol & Alan Lorenz (U.K.) become the first to reach Chairman's Club.
Launch of N-R-G Instant Tea Mix.
| |
| 1992
Herbalife opens in Portugal, Czech Republic, Hong Kong, Italy and Japan.
Launch of Thermogenics. ®
| |
| 1991
The "Mission for Nutrition/Get on Board" campaign launches, setting $400 million in sales by 1992.
Cell Activator® launches.
| |
| 1990
Herbalife opens in France and Germany.
Herbalife celebrates the company's 10-Year Anniversary.
2000-2009
| 2009
Herbalife opens in Vietnam and Paraguay.
HFF raises money for wildfire, earthquake, typhoon and tsunami
relief efforts in Australia, Italy, Taiwan, the Philippines and
Indonesia.
Seven HFF Casa Herbalife programs launch around the world.
Herbalife opens the Herbalife Innovation and Manufacturing (H.I.M.)
facility in Southern California, allowing for better control of global
product development and supply chain.
Formula 1 Express Healthy Meal Bar launches in Europe.
Soft Green skincare line launches in Brazil.
|
|
| 2008
Herbalife opens in Romania, Guatemala, Honduras, Nicaragua and Ecuador.
Herbalife sponsors several athletes, including the Chinese National
Cycling Team, IndyCar racer Townsend Bell, the American Youth Soccer
Organization and Hungarian sprint conoeist, Attila Vajda.
Nine Herbalife Family Foundation's Casa Herbalife programs launch around the world.
Two clinical studies, conducted at UCLA* and the University of Ulm,
Germany, are completed, showing the effectiveness of U.S. and European
Formula 1.
Launch of Herbal Aloe Powder and Active Fiber Complex.
Herbalife worldwide corporate headquarters moves to L.A. Live, in downtown Los Angeles, CA.
The University of California does not endorse specific products or services as a matter of policy.
|
|
| 2007
Herbalife opens in El Salvador and Zambia.
Herbalife becomes Presenting Sponsor of the Los Angeles Galaxy
soccer team and is featured on the team jerseys; the jersey becomes a
global best-seller for 2007.
Herbalife sponsors volleyball gold medalist and world record holder Karch Kiraly (U.S.).
Herbalife sponsors the Finnish National Ice Hockey Teams and is featured on the team jersey.
Herbalife awards a research grant to the University of Mississippi,
School of Pharmacy, to study botanicals for use in dietary supplements
and skincare products.
Nine Herbalife Family Foundation's Casa Herbalife programs launch around the world.
Soft Green personal care products launch in Brazil.
Launch of H30® Fitness Drink and Herbalife Kids ®. Formula 1.
| |
| 2006
Herbalife opens in Peru, Malaysia and Costa Rica.
The Medical Advisory Board is renamed Nutrition Advisory Board and
broadens to include renowned physicians and health experts from around
the world.
14 Herbalife Family Foundation's Casa Herbalife programs launch around the world.
Herbalife Sponsors beach volleyball athletes, Elaine Youngs (U.S.)
and Miwa Asao (Japan), and triathlete Olly Freeman (U.K.).
Extravaganzas take place in Chile, Thailand, United States, Greece, Mexico and Brazil.
Skin Activator® line launches.
| |
| 2005
Herbalife opens in Hungary; China launches under a new business model.
Herbalife Family Foundation donates to tsunami disaster relief
programs. Donations from employees and Independent Distributors reach
over $500,000.
Herbalife Family Foundation donates to
Katrina and other hurricane disaster relief efforts. Herbalife Family
Foundation charity event raises $1 million.
Herbalife becomes the Official Nutrition Sponsor of the Los Angeles Galaxy soccer team.
25th Herbalife Anniversary is celebrated.
Mark Hughes Day, the annual celebration of Mark's life and legacy, moves to February 1st.
The Herbalife Family Foundation's Casa Herbalife program launches,
with six Casa Herbalife programs opening around the world.
Luigi Gratton, M.D., M.P.H., joins Herbalife's Medical Advisory Board.
Launch of NouriFusion®, ShapeWorks®, Core Complex and Liftoff®.
| |
| 2004
Herbalife opens in Bolivia.
Herbalife begins trading publicly on the New York Stock Exchange (NYSE).
Launch of Garden 7®, Radiant C® Body Lotion SPF 15 and Radiant C®
Daily Facial Scrub Cleanser, Herbal Aloe Soft Hold Hairspray, Herbal
Aloe Hand Cream and Herbal Aloe Bath & Body Bar.
| |
| 2003
Herbalife opens in Estonia, Singapore and Lithuania.
Michael O. Johnson joins Herbalife as CEO.
Dr. Lou Ignarro, Nobel* Laureate, becomes a member of Herbalife's Medical Advisory Board.
Herbalife awards a grant to the University of California, Los
Angeles (UCLA)† to establish the Mark Hughes Cellular and Molecular
Nutrition Laboratory.
David Heber, M.D., Ph.D., F.A.C.P., F.A.C.N., is appointed chairman of the Medical and Scientific Advisory Boards.
Niteworks® launches in the United States (with over $4 million in sales in first 2 weeks).
Launch of Snack Defense®.
*The Nobel Foundation has no affiliation with Herbalife and does not review, approve or endorse Herbalife® products. The University of California does not endorse specific products or services as a matter of policy.
| |
| 2002
Herbalife opens in Latvia, Ukraine and Macau.
Herbalife is acquired by the private firms of J.H.Whitney & Co.,
LLC, and Golden Gate Capital, Inc., and is held as a private entity.
Launch of Total Control®.
| |
| 2001
Herbalife opens in Colombia, China and Croatia.
May 21 — The first Mark Hughes Tribute Day, featuring 24 hours of
web (HBN) broadcasting and continuous celebration at worldwide events.
| |
| 2000
Herbalife opens in Cyprus, Panama and Ireland.
May 21 — The untimely death and tragic loss of beloved founder and visionary Mark Hughes, 1956—2000.
Herbalife's 20th Anniversary.
Launch of Gold and Triple Berry Complex.
